subtense

Syllabification: (sub·tense)
Pronunciation: /səbˈtens/

Definition of subtense

noun

Geometry
  • a subtending line, especially the chord of an arc.
  • the angle subtended by a line at a point.

Origin:

early 17th century: from modern Latin subtensa (linea), feminine past participle of subtendere (see subtend)
